ETH DAG文件- 以太坊区块链技术中的重要组成部分
ETH DAG文件是以太坊区块链技术中的重要组成部分。在以太坊网络中,DAG(有向无环图)文件被用于存储和验证区块链数据。
ETH DAG文件是以太坊区块链的核心技术之一。它的设计目的是为了解决以太坊中的一些关键问题,例如区块链数据的存储和验证效率。DAG文件采用了一种名为“默克尔树”的数据结构,用于快速验证交易和区块的有效性。
在以太坊中,每个区块都包含了许多交易记录。这些交易被打包成一个块,并与先前的块链接在一起,形成一个不断增长的链。为了确保区块链的安全性和完整性,每个区块的数据都需要被验证。
ETH DAG文件通过将区块链数据存储在一个有向无环图中,使得验证数据的效率大大提高。DAG文件中的每个节点都包含了一组交易数据和验证数据。这些验证数据通过使用默克尔树的哈希算法进行计算,并与先前的节点链接在一起。
当一个新的区块被添加到以太坊网络中时,它的数据将被添加到DAG文件中的一个新节点。这个新节点将通过计算和链接验证数据,与先前的节点建立联系。这种链式链接和验证的方法,使得以太坊区块链能够快速、高效地验证交易和区块的有效性。
ETH DAG文件在以太坊的共识算法中扮演着重要角色。以太坊网络使用了一种名为“Proof of Stake”的共识算法,它依赖于DAG文件来选择和验证区块链中的下一个区块。DAG文件的设计和优化对于确保以太坊网络的安全性和性能至关重要。
总之,ETH DAG文件是以太坊区块链技术中的重要组成部分。它提供了一种有效的方式来存储和验证区块链数据。了解ETH DAG文件的工作原理和作用,对于深入理解以太坊区块链的运行机制至关重要。